While the screen can only display one portion of the world it still has to calculate everything that isn't visible on screen. So while Iracing calculates the physics for say 24 cars dcs is calculating the physics of 24 aircraft/other plus 500 projectile trajectories plus wind ect ect. Which is the reason dcs is more CPU bound. Its more number crunching than being "pretty".

Posted

I think that's not a connection issue since the update validate objects, download some small files and then when initiate the big one shows the error.

The updater sometimes can't properly detect server overload condition and throws this error.

Most probably it's a connection issue, unless you have some antivirus running.

Try to update again.
